IESO Nova Scotia is a new organization being created by the Nova Scotia Government to be operational in 2025. IESO Nova Scotia will reform the way Nova Scotia’s energy system is managed by assuming responsibility for managing the power system in real-time, achieving clean energy goals and planning for the province's future energy needs. We are seeking a visionary and strategic Director of IT to lead the development and implementation of our organization's IT/OT framework from the ground up. This is a build role, ideal for a dynamic leader who thrives in greenfield environments and is passionate about shaping the future of technology within  an organization.

The successful candidate will be responsible for designing and executing IT/OT policies, governance structures, management and operational systems with a strong emphasis on cybersecurity, data management, and Internet of Things (IoT) integration. This role requires exceptional communication skills and the ability to engage and present to executive leadership and board members.

The Director of IT will be responsible for:

IT Strategy & Architecture
  • Develop and implement a comprehensive IT/OT strategy aligned with organizational capabilities and goals.
  • Build scalable, integrated and secure IT infrastructure, systems, and processes from the ground up.
  • Establish IT/OT governance, policies, controls, standards and procedures to ensure system integrity, compliance and operational excellence.
Cybersecurity & Risk Management
  • Lead the development of cybersecurity policies, procedure and standards leveraging industry best practice frameworks and incident response protocols.
  • Ensure compliance with relevant standards (e.g., NIST, ISO, PCI, SOX).
  • Oversee risk assessments and required mitigation plans, vulnerability management, and security awareness initiatives.
  • Standup a right sized, robust and scalable network monitoring solution to enable real-time visibility to external threats and vulnerabilities for both IT and OT.
Data & IoT Integration
  • Design and implement data governance and analytics frameworks.
  • Drive IoT strategy and integration across the organization to enhance operational efficiency. 
  • Ensure secure and efficient data flow across platforms and devices.
  • Implement strategies and controls to mitigate data loss and data privacy risks
Leadership & Stakeholder Engagement
  • As an enterprise leader working with the CEO and senior team to set the priorities for the organization, lead by example and shape the culture of the organization.
  • Build and lead a high-performing IT/OT team.
  • Promote an organizational culture of cross-functional collaboration, inclusion, and accountability. 
  • Lead and actively participate in fostering a high-performing, inclusive enterprise organizational culture grounded in collaboration, accountability, safety, and excellence. 
  • Recruit, build, and develop a dynamic and diverse team, and coach and support them to reach their individual potential and drive organizational success. 
  • Present IT/OT strategy, performance, and risk posture to board members and senior stakeholders.
The ideal candidate will have:
  • Proven experience in Assessing and leveraging proven, industry IT/OT frameworks and leading enterprise-level IT discipline ensure secure and integrated technology enablement.
  • Strong expertise in cybersecurity, data governance, and IoT technologies.
  • Exceptional communication and presentation skills, with experience engaging board-level stakeholders.
  • Demonstrated leadership in managing teams and driving change.
  • Minimum ten years of progressive Information Technology leadership experience.
  •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in Information Technology, Computer Science, or related field.
  • Relevant certifications (e.g., CISSP, CISM, PMP, TOGAF) are an asset.
